    Immediately after the meeting, we knew we had a problem with the minutes, some of the comments made Allam look daft, some were potentially libellous, some were quite obviously things that the club wouldn't want made public (for the record, outside of Coops, nobody thought fan ownership was a realistic proposition).

    They were sent to the club, who accepted they were an accurate record, but requested a great many redactions. Not just the fan ownership thing, but pretty much everything about the council, the assurances on a badge change, even stuff like Nasri being Spanish, Coventry being an example of how to run a stadium and someone dying at the KC between games.

    The redacted version wasn't considered an accurate record of the meeting and was pretty much dismissed by everyone as being misleading and inaccurate.

    That left us with a decision on whether to release them in full, or to just do our own redactions and it was simply the lack of agreement between the board on what should and shouldn't be included that resulted in them not being published.

    It was a very different landscape four years ago, there was still a hope that we could defeat the name change, but then move on with it put behind us. That may look daft with hindsight, but at the time it seemed a perfectly reasonable aim.
